One of the best 4th parties ever!


Most of my life I've been in another country for (1) my birthday and (2) the 4th of July. I never imagined that one of the best 4th parties I would ever go to would be here in Sarajevo, Bosnia. We had a ton of Americans over to the "Mare's Head" (that's what our neighborhood is called--Kobilja Glava) and really just cooked out and sang songs. Here's why it was so great though: Don Stevens is a new friend here and is talented with many different instruments. With him leading we sang late into the night all kinds of old American traditionals--Battle Hymn of the Republic, Oh Susanna, etc. He made a good point though, if you go to a Bosnian wedding you will find hundreds of people singing word for word all of their traditional songs until 2 in the morning. We couldn't even make it through one verse of each American song! Though we still had fun singing them, we all realized that we should try harder at passing along our own cultural music from generation to generation.
